Re: CCRM (Constant Control Relay Module) ???

I'm having an AC problem on a 1997 Escort (see my post) and I've decided to replace that CCRM. It's also called an ICRM (integrated circuit relay module).
It's a printed circuit board with several relays mounted on it, contained in a metal box; on my 1997 Escort it is mounted under the air filter housing. The air filter housing must be removed to see the CCRM. The relays in the CCRM control the engine cooling fan, the AC clutch, the fuel pump and at least one other component.....I'm not sure what the other one is. The Ford part number for my 1997 Escort is F6SF-12B577-AA. I found two on E-bay priced at about $40.00 including shipping, and I got one from the local salvage yard for $35.00.
